2003-02-27 Havoc Pennington <hp@pobox.com>
* dbus/dbus-marshal.c (_dbus_demarshal_int32): rewrite to be much more inlined, using dbus-string-private.h, speeds things up substantially * dbus/dbus-string.c (_dbus_string_free): apply align offset when freeing the string (_dbus_string_steal_data): fix for align offset (undo_alignment): new function
